Q: Is 182,427 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 182,427 is a composite number.

Why is 182,427 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 182,427 can be evenly divided by 1 3 7 17 21 49 51 73 119 147 219 357 511 833 1,241 1,533 2,499 3,577 3,723 8,687 10,731 26,061 60,809 and 182,427, with no remainder.

Since 182,427 cannot be divided by just 1 and 182,427, it is a composite number.
